Every relationship has hidden layers—those subtle shared glances, unspoken words of comfort, inside jokes that mean everything, and quiet fulfillments no one needs to articulate. These moments create a deep reservoir of trust and affection, often unnoticed but profoundly impactful. When we label a relationship as a “secret treasure,” we acknowledge that its greatest richness isn’t in big gestures alone, but in the everyday magic of being truly known.
Why the Treasure Is Already Present
The beauty of this secret treasure lies in its accessibility. Unlike material wealth, which must be acquired, emotional richness grows through presence, empathy, and consistent moments of connection. Listening deeply, sharing vulnerability, and simply being together—without expectation—nurture the foundation of lasting intimacy. The relationship itself is the treasure; it contains everything necessary, if only we take time to recognize and appreciate it.

To unlock the full value of this treasure, invest in intentionality. Practice gratitude for the small, meaningful exchanges. Notice the nonverbal signals and honor what your partner or loved one expresses without words. Strengthen your bond by fostering open communication and creating shared memories. When you actively nurture these aspects, the true depth of your relationship transforms into an enriching treasure trove—existing, but waiting for your mindful attention.
